The Kohala Artists' Co-operative Gallery




Kenji's House is a plantation era homestead in Kapaau on the Island of Hawaii, home to:
  • The Kohala Artists' Co-operative Gallery
  • Kenji's Room Museum
  • Pico's Bistro and Barbecue Grill
Kenji's House is open daily from 10:00 am to 5:00 pm


The Kohala Artists' Cooperative was established in May 2007 by a local group of talented artists, whose art work reflects their life in North Kohala.

Using a variety of media, the artist members draw upon the unique beauty and character of Kohala for their inspiration. To learn more about these artists and view their work, please visit the Artists Pages.

The NKAC supports art in Kohala by providing space for art classes, meetings and other art-related gatherings. NKAC also sponsors art classes and activities in the community, such as the Get Creative Art Workshops for children and Adults.
